KIEV, July 19 – Naftogaz Ukrayiny and the European Bank for Reconstruction and Development have signed a memorandum on the financing of the first stage of the reconstruction of the Ukrainian gas transport system, including the Urengoy-Pomary-Uzhgorod gas pipeline.
Andre Kuusvek, director and country manager for Ukraine at EBRD, and Naftogaz Deputy Chairman Vadym Chuprun signed the memo.
Kuusvek said that the EBRD is ready to allocate $154 million. The European Investment Bank could lend the same sum.
